Fmoc-3-aminomethyl-phenylacetic acid (FAMP) is a versatile amino acid derivative widely employed in scientific research. It serves as a intermediate in synthesizing peptides and other molecules. Its diverse applications span across various fields, including biochemistry, biotechnology, and drug discovery. Fmoc-3-aminomethyl-phenylacetic acid has played a significant role in the production of peptide-based drugs. In scientific research, Fmoc-3-aminomethyl-phenylacetic acid finds extensive use in peptide synthesis, enabling the formation of peptide bonds between amino acids. This mechanism relies on the amide bond formation between the amine group of Fmoc-3-aminomethyl-phenylacetic acid and the carboxyl group of the amino acid. A base, such as sodium hydroxide, catalyzes the amide bond formation process. Furthermore, Fmoc-3-aminomethyl-phenylacetic acid contributes to the synthesis of peptide-based enzymes like proteases and kinases.
